To reproduce: please refer to the attached sample video

1. Uninstall the already existing version of the Telerik UI for WinForms suite. Ensure that you don't have any installation and the Telerik menu is not visible in Visual Studio.
2. Open Visual Studio >> Tools >> Extensions and Update and search for Telerik WinForms VSExtensions. Install it.
3. After restarting Visual Studio, create a new Telerik project. You may be prompt to download the latest version during the creation process. 
4. Run the Toolbox configurator in order to obtain the proper version in the toolbox.
5. After the project is created, open the form's designer and drag a Telerik control from the toolbox and drop it onto the form. Open the Designer.cs and you will notice that control's declaration is inside the InitializeComponent method, not outside as expected.

The issue is not reproducible each time you follow the steps. It was reproduced with Visual Stidio 2012 on Windows 10. 

Workaround:

Download the Telerik UI for WinForms msi from your account and install the suite.

Our development process includes several applications that use the UI for WinForms. As such, we will download the latest release and evaluate all of our applications against it prior to updating all of our developers and our build servers. However, using the Control Panel does not provide any option for maintaining the previous install, so whichever developers are doing the evaluation have to manually reinstall the prior version, or manually install the new version, in order to be able to roll back if we decide not to adopt the latest release. 

Please add an option in the control panel to maintain the previous version when installing updates.

Upgrade utility miss to change the TelerikData.dll reference. In result, the reference remains pointing to older version of that assembly, which could lead to unexpected exceptions.

Resolution: The issue is no longer reproduced. In Q3 2011 we introduced Upgrade Wizard which replace the Update Utility.
